RADCLIFF, KY (WAVE) - A Radcliff man has been charged with assault after his 1-month-old son ended up in the hospital with a fractured skull.

Radcliff Police arrested Justin Owens, 22, Saturday morning and charged him with first-degree assault and domestic violence.

According to a police report, officers responded to Hardin Memorial Hospital in Elizabethtown to investigate an incident of possible criminal child abuse. Owens initially told hospital staff that he woke up at 5 a.m. to feed his son and dropped him after tripping on his way to the bathroom.

In addition to a fractured skull, the infant also had swelling and bleeding on his brain and head trauma.

When questioned by police, however, Owens changed his story, saying that "he'd lost his temper and deliberately struck the infant on his head," and then "placed his open hand over the child's face to keep him from crying/screaming," according to the report.

Two other children, ages 3 and 5, were in the house at the time of the incident.
